## Changelog — Telemetry Compression Rename

As of release 4.2 of the Quillway agent, the setting `TELEM_GZIP` has been renamed to `TELEM_COMPRESSION_MODE` to support zstd alongside gzip for telemetry payloads. The old name is still honored with a deprecation warning until 4.4, but all environment files should be migrated now. While updating `.env.agent`, note that compressed uploads to the collector are now authenticated, so the upload credential must be set on the very next line.

secret setting of tajof-bahif: COURIER_KEY3=65d

If you're new to the Snapframe image cache, please read the history of the 2023 memory leak before touching eviction logic. The leak stemmed from decoded bitmaps being retained by a listener that outlived the cache entry, and it took three attempted fixes before the root cause was confirmed with heap snapshots. The current eviction design exists specifically to prevent a recurrence, so seemingly harmless refactors can reintroduce it. The full investigation writeup, including heap analysis notes, is here.

runbook for yageg-tafop: https://superset.merlaqnet.local/deploy/projects/issue/display/repo/projects/ticket/e6ac41f4bf7bc116ee61994c

Board summary. Q2 close includes a write-down on slow-moving Ferrowind componentry held at the Calder Mill warehouse. Root cause: over-ordering against a cancelled distributor deal. Impact: gross margin down 2.1 points this quarter; no cash effect. Remediation underway — tightened demand-planning thresholds, quarterly stock-ageing reviews, and disposal of obsolete units via the Renlow channel. Auditors briefed; no restatement expected. Recovery of roughly a third of book value is plausible. The related strategic note follows directly below.

management briefing: Only 33 of the 205 pilot accounts renewed Kasath, so a churn review is set for October 17. Weniusek Logistics is in early talks to buy Holethax Freight for about $345.6 million.